Low Carb Fries with Gochujang Sauce

One cup of potato or sweet potato has about 26g of carbs while one cup of kabocha squash only yields 12g of carbs. Given that they have fairly similar texture when air fried, kabocha fries are certainly the guiltless way to enjoy “french fries”.

Cooking instructions

* Step 1

Microwave whole kabocha squash in the microwave for about 4-5 minutes. Cut the kabocha in half and scoop out the seeds. Trim the skin off with a knife and cut kabocha into desired width and length.

* Step 2

Line the fryer basket with grill mat or a sheet of lightly greased aluminum foil.

* Step 3

Toss the kabocha slices with olive oil in a large bowl to coat. Place them in the fryer basket, without stacking, and air fry at 380F (190C) for about 8-10 minutes, flip once in the middle, until tender and the surface is golden brown.

* Step 4

In the meantime, in a microwave safe bowl, mix together all the sauce ingredients. Microwave on high for about 90 seconds until the sauce slightly thickened.
